Thanks for reaching out. If you’ve just created a new account and associated properties then I suspect you’ve created Google Analytics 4 properties. At present Site Kit supports the Universal Type Analytics property, although we do plan on providing support for Google Analytics 4 going forward as more users migrate.
You’ll find the differences between the two property types here. If you don’t have a Universal Type property within your Site Kit connected account you can create one by selecting “Setup a new property” within the property dropdown.
Note that it’s also possible to use Google Tag Manager to include a Google Analytics 4 property alongside a Site Kit supported Universal type property. We have some instructions on the plugins website.

But inserting 2 Google Analytics code can’t generate issues in my site stats??
Using one Google Analytics 4 and a Universal Type property together is no problem. You’ll even find a Google guide here. In addition here is a guide that displays both snippets if you prefer to insert your snippets manually.
Another question, can I create old Google Analytics script and link using Site Kit without Tag manager? and use Tag Manager only for GA4?
You can indeed, there is no requirement to connect the Tag Manager module in order to activate Analytics via Site Kit. You can then choose to connect the Tag Manager module if you wish, including Google Analytics 4 if that’s your preference.
